Transaction f0d88296f0d5784569efdb15e4e2921e9475e116afde073f1ce7feadcbd247a3
1 Input
1 Output
-
f0d88296f0d5784569efdb15e4e2921e9475e116afde073f1ce7feadcbd247a3:0
- value
- 10168284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bb35cf3365331198270a0199d6c54e7bb1c2014 OP_EQUAL
- address
- 3MigmvLD3SHjmhrA8hpvyPkoXcadiUuZnd